What is an Average?

The average, or arithmetic mean, is a central value of a set of numbers. It's calculated by adding up all the numbers and then dividing by how many numbers there are. It's a measure of central tendency, giving us an idea of the typical value in a dataset.

Calculation

To calculate the average of 82 and 1110, we follow these steps:
  1. Identify the input values:
    • Quantity A = 82
    • Quantity B = 1110
  2. Add the numbers: 82 + 1110 = 1192
  3. Count how many numbers we have: 2
  4. Divide the sum by the count: 1192 ÷ 2 = 596
The average of 82 and 1110 is 596 .
